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Machynlleth to Aylesbury start from as little as £35.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Machynlleth to Aylesbury start from £80.00 one way, or £102.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Machynlleth to Aylesbury are available for £99.20 one way, or £198.30 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Machynlleth Train Station is equipped to cater to a range of needs, ensuring a smooth journey for all passengers. The station is accessible to everyone, with step-free access prominently available. Whether you're heading to Shrewsbury or further afield, you can collect tickets bought online from the ticket office, which opens early to serve morning commuters from 05:15 AM and stays open until 18:15 PM on weekdays. While there are no ticket machines, the staff will be happy to assist with any inquiries you might have—either at the help point or directly at the ticket office.

For those waiting for their train, the station offers waiting rooms and accessible toilets, although patrons should note there are no refreshment facilities or shops on-site. Cyclists are welcome, with bike storage equipped with CCTV to ensure your bicycle’s safety. Car enthusiasts will be pleased to find a 24-hour car park, managed by Transport for Wales, which boasts 30 spaces including 2 accessible bays. And guess what—it's free!

Onward Travel Options

The charm of Machynlleth doesn’t stop with the train station. To complement your rail journey, a variety of onward travel options are available. Frequent local bus services can be caught from nearby Heol-y-Doll, offering a convenient way to explore the surrounding areas. Although direct bicycle hire is not available at the station, you might plan ahead by bringing your bike along for the ride. For those unexpected situations, a rail replacement service can be accessed just outside the main station building. With these options, you're unlikely to find yourself stranded!

Facilities & Services at Aylesbury Station

The station offers a range of facilities designed to make your travel experience as smooth as possible. For those looking to manage their tickets, there’s a ticket office open from early morning until late evening throughout the week. You can also collect tickets from machines that are fully accessible, catering to everyone. Smartcards are also available and easily validated on-site, making commute seamless and efficient.

Accessibility is a key feature at Aylesbury station, ensuring that all passengers can navigate the site comfortably. Equipped with ramps, step-free access, accessible toilets, and waiting areas with heated shelters, it welcomes travelers with various needs. There's even a dedicated place for impaired mobility set down and pick-up, making entry and exit hassle-free.

Onward Travel Made Easy

Your journey doesn't have to end at Aylesbury station. Convenient transport links ensure easy travel beyond the station. There is a rail replacement service and taxis right at the station's entrance. For those interested in local bus services, detailed information about bus routes is readily accessible.

If driving to the station, you'll find a well-equipped car park operated by Chiltern Railways. Open 24 hours, it offers ample spaces including a few dedicated accessible spots. Parking charges are competitive, with off-peak rates providing even more savings from midday onwards during weekdays.
